So why is everybody so excited about supporting it?

Is it going to be one those "grey areas" where not illegal means legal?

The Guidelines and Public awareness campaign started to make a difference. Thus making the practice safer. Those got taken down by a bogus claim from a chump named Mandler and in my opinion an over zealous Office of Administrative Law.

They cannot go back easily.

This brings them back.

This brings the vehicle code up to date making it 100% recognized.

This will help other States (riders) who are looking to get Lane Sharing legalized there, because they don't see the gray like California does.
